You don't need the scouring of the shire in film form, over the course of the series we physically see how the hobbits grow and change, merry and pippin go from a pair of stupid careless assholes to knights of great kingdoms who can do what needs to be done, sam realizes his own worth and the value of his courage and becomes self-actualized, and frodo becomes suicidally depressed. It doesn't need to be hammered home with an extra chapter when those arcs are presented in visual form. That plus a 5 second scene in the little hobbit bar where a few meaningful looks tell us they can never really go home again because they aren't the same as they were before they left is all the meaning in the scouring of the shire.
